Tourrettes-sur-Loup, France

Aerial view of a French holiday home with an outdoor pool and trees surrounding

Searching for a sunny second home but don’t want the hassle of owning one? Check out the newest offering from August, an exclusive lifestyle network offering families co-ownership of numerous incredible properties across Europe. This spectacular five-bedroom holiday home can be found on the outskirts of the charming village of Tourrettes-sur-Loup on the French Riviera – just a 45-minute drive from Nice Airport. Interiors are reminiscent of Soho House, and yet they also pay homage to the local area, with elegant open-plan spaces and stunning views. There is a games room, gym and swimming pool to explore, plus a pergola for outdoor parties and a Pétanque court providing the perfect after-dinner entertainment. The best part? Every outpost in the collection is managed by August, removing the usual stress of holiday home ownership. €680,000 for a 1/21 share of five homes, including this villa, a chalet in Chamonix, a townhouse in Mallorca, a villa in Tuscany and a farmhouse in the Cotswolds. Villatura, Quinta do Lago, Portugal

Large villa with infinity pool in front of modern kitchen with sliding doors.

Arranged across four floors and over 1,300 square metres of living space, this is a holiday home of truly palatial proportions, boasting a jaw-dropping contemporary design which offers unbeatable luxury. You’ll find seven bedrooms and ten bathrooms as well as a cinema room, bar, gym and private spa. With an array of terrace areas and balconies to explore, you can sunbathe, entertain or simply enjoy the views of this spectacular location. California, USA

Holiday home in California

An original 1920s beach house on the Santa Monica Gold Coat, this villa has five ensuite bedrooms in additions to its own spa room. The primary suite showcases the view of the sea with walls of glass – and if you don’t fancy a swim in the ocean, you’ve got your own private infinity pool. It further boasts its own cinema, games room and gym. £20.3 million. hamptons-international.com

Barcelona, Spain

Holiday home in Spain

Bordering two lively neighbourhoods in the centre of the Catalonian capital, this Art Nouveau apartment retains its 19th century accents, high-vaulted ceilings and cast iron railings. It’s part of August’s Pied à Terre collection, which also includes shares in homes in London, Paris, Rome and Cannes. €340,000/share. augustcollection.co.uk
